All Downloads are FREE. Search and download functionalities are using the official Maven repository.

com.googlecode.blaisemath.graphics.swing.package.html Maven / Gradle / Ivy



  
    com.googlecode.blaisemath.graphics.swing package
    
  
  
      

Provides swing components for rendering {@link com.googlecode.blaisemath.graphics.Graphic} objects.

Overview

The Graphics Component and the Graphics Tree

{@link org.blaise.graphics.GraphicComponent} is the top-level swing component, and works primarily with two classes: a {@link org.blaise.graphics.GraphicRoot} and a {@link org.blaise.style.StyleContext}. As might be expected, the first is responsible for storing the shapes and the second for drawing the shapes. However, the shapes stored in the {@code GraphicRoot} may also provide their own style information. Shapes within the {@code GraphicRoot} are stored as {@link org.blaise.graphics.Graphic}s.





© 2015 - 2025 Weber Informatics LLC | Privacy Policy